Actually HavACrumpet452... The average age of death for a Preakness winner since 1973 is 19.9 years of age.

Of the deceased horses on only one (Elocutionist) is the reason of death not listed that I could find. The rest are of natural causes or humane euthanization (often due to old age)

People make far more money retiring these racehorses to stud and keeping them happy and healthy for years and years at stud than they do sending them to a slaughter house after a 'few years'
